Technical DPV Course
Duration: 2.5 Hours
Dives: 4 Ocean
Age: 18+
Course Highlights
- Safe handling of DPV
- Team formations and gas planning
- Emergency procedures (Disabled, Flooded, Runaway DPV)
Prerequisites
- Open Water Diver or equivalent certification
- 18 years or older
- 25 logged dives
What You Learn
- Operate DPVs safely with proper trim and tow cord positions
- Coordinate effectively with dive teams and manage gas sharing
- Handle DPV emergencies, including towing a team member and dealing with a flooded or runaway DPV
